1.54 THz laser imaging and transmission property

  • Experimental study of 1.54 THz laser imaging and transmission property were studied by using a CW THz waveguide discharge-pumped high-power DCN laser system operating on 1.54 THz. A real-time, continuous-wave terahertz imaging is demonstrated with the 1.54 THz laser and a simple two-dimension scanning system. The position and shape of a plastic sign card and a metal coin hidden in an envelop are easily identified through just measuring the transmission intensity of the THz laser. Absorption coefficients of a few samples were also measured with the 1.54 THz laser system. The 1.54 THz laser transmission property of these samples was reported in detail.
